The Importance of Proper Mounting
You might think the most important factor when it comes to warning systems is the sound itself — and you wouldn’t be wrong. But mounting plays a more significant role than most people realize. Here’s why:
- Sound Quality: The positioning of the equipment affects how effectively the sound travels. If a siren or speaker is mounted too low or in an obstructed area, sound waves can be blocked by physical obstacles like walls or machinery, making the system less effective. Proper mounting ensures that sound reaches its intended area without distortion or obstruction.
- Durability and Safety: Equipment that is not securely mounted is prone to damage, especially in environments with constant vibrations, such as emergency vehicles or industrial machinery. Improper mounts can cause the equipment to shift, leading to wear and tear or malfunction. Custom mounting solutions are designed to ensure that the equipment stays firmly in place, minimizing the risk of damage and maintaining the system’s reliability.
- Efficiency: Tailored mounting solutions can optimize the efficiency of your warning system. Proper positioning can enhance sound propagation, allowing it to cover a larger area without wasting energy. Additionally, a secure and stable mount reduces the likelihood of unnecessary maintenance or repair costs. By reducing the need for frequent adjustments or replacements, you can save both time and money while ensuring that the equipment functions at its best.

Key Factors to Consider When Designing Custom Mounting Solutions
When planning a custom mounting solution for your audio warning equipment, there are several key factors to keep in mind. Here are some of the most important considerations:
- Weight and Size of the Equipment
Heavy or large audio equipment requires a sturdy mounting system that can support its weight and ensure it remains securely in place. Without proper support, the equipment may become unstable, leading to accidents or potential damage to both the equipment and surrounding structures. - Mounting Location
The location where the equipment will be mounted is crucial for its performance.- Height: Mounting equipment at a higher position can improve sound projection, allowing it to cover a wider area. However, higher placements might make the equipment harder to access for maintenance or repairs.
- Obstructions: It’s important to ensure that no physical barriers, such as walls, machinery, or other objects, block the sound waves. Clear lines of sight will help the system reach its intended audience effectively.
- Visibility: In some situations, it’s essential for the equipment to be visible, either for troubleshooting or to indicate that the system is functioning. Consider whether visibility is necessary and plan the mount accordingly.
- Vibration and Shock Resistance
Certain environments, like emergency vehicles or industrial machinery, subject equipment to frequent vibrations and shocks. Custom mounting solutions can be designed with these conditions in mind. Shock-resistant mounts help prevent damage to sensitive components, ensuring the longevity and consistent performance of the audio warning system, even in demanding environments. - Environmental Considerations
If the audio warning equipment is to be installed outdoors or in extreme weather conditions, the mount material becomes critical. Exposure to elements such as rain, snow, high humidity, UV rays, or temperature fluctuations can lead to corrosion, degradation, or failure of standard mounting systems. Custom solutions can be made from materials resistant to these environmental factors, such as corrosion-resistant metals or UV-stable plastics, to ensure the durability and reliability of the equipment over time.
Materials Used in Custom Mounting Solutions
Material | Properties | Ideal Uses | Advantages | Example |
Stainless Steel | Strong, corrosion-resistant, durable. | Industrial, outdoor environments, vehicles. | Provides excellent strength and rust resistance. | Used for mounting equipment on fire trucks or outdoor sirens. |
Aluminum | Lightweight, durable, corrosion-resistant. | Vehicle-mounted systems, portable setups. | Easy to handle, corrosion-resistant, and cost-effective. | Used for mounting sirens or PA systems on emergency vehicles. |
Rubber | Flexible, shock-absorbing, vibration-dampening. | Machinery, industrial alarms, vehicles. | Reduces vibrations and shocks, protecting sensitive components. | Placed under mounts to absorb vibrations in industrial environments. |
Weather-Resistant Coatings | Coatings that protect from corrosion, UV damage. | Outdoor installations, extreme conditions. | Increases the lifespan of mounts, prevents fading and rust. | Coating used on mounts exposed to the sun and rain, like flood warning systems. |
Steel Alloys | Strong, heat-resistant, highly durable. | Heavy-duty installations, high-risk environments. | Provides maximum durability and strength for high-stress areas. | Used in heavy-duty industrial environments, like factories with machinery. |
